Extreme weather events experienced in Chania, Crete, have caused damage.
In Apokoronas, in the village of Ramni, something unprecedented happened: at about 5 o’clock in the morning, lightning struck a house and literally broke through part of its roof.
Fortunately, the elderly couple living there went down to the first floor at that time, the flashnews website reports. Therefore, human casualties were avoided. As firefighters who arrived at the scene found out, except for the hole in the roof of the house, all electrical appliances burned out, but the fire did not spread.
According to the mayor of Apokoronov, Charalambos Koukianakis, who was contacted by Flashnews.gr, no other damage was found in the mansion. There were also no problems with electricity or telecommunications network in the area.
